Technical Specifications and Structural Integrity
When evaluating a commercial reverse hyper machine, the primary focus must be on the structural components that ensure safety under heavy loads. The observed market data indicates that high-quality units typically utilize steel tubing with specific dimensional tolerances. For instance, verified specifications highlight steel tube dimensions such as 50x100x3mm and 50x80x3mm. These measurements are critical indicators of the machine's ability to withstand the dynamic forces generated during reverse hyperextensions. The wall thickness of 3mm suggests a robust frame designed to prevent flexing or deformation during intense training sessions.
The maximum load capacity is another pivotal specification. Market observations confirm that reliable commercial units often support a maximum load of 200kg. This figure serves as a baseline for safety; any equipment claiming a lower capacity may not be suitable for commercial settings where users vary widely in body mass and strength. Furthermore, the overall dimensions of the machine are essential for facility planning. Standardized product standards in the sector often cite dimensions around 1200x940x1650mm, while packaging dimensions may reach 1600x1100x600mm. Procurement teams must verify that the footprint of the unit fits within the allocated gym space, accounting for both the operational area and the shipping crate size.
The finish of the equipment also plays a role in longevity and aesthetics. Electrostatic power coating is a frequently observed attribute in commercial-grade machines. This manufacturing process ensures a durable, scratch-resistant surface that can withstand the humidity and frequent cleaning required in gym environments. The color options often include standard black, though customization is frequently available to match specific branding requirements. Buyers should confirm that the coating process is applied uniformly to all steel components to prevent rust and corrosion over time.
Compliance and Certification Verification
In the commercial fitness sector, regulatory compliance is not merely a formality but a prerequisite for liability protection and market access. The supply chain for reverse hyper machines often involves products originating from major manufacturing hubs, such as Shandong, China. For these products to be exported to international markets, they must adhere to specific certification standards. Verified product attributes consistently list CE certification, which indicates conformity with health, safety, and environmental protection standards for products sold within the European Economic Area.
Beyond CE, the presence of RoHS (Restriction of Hazardous Substances) and ISO certifications is a strong indicator of a supplier's commitment to quality management and environmental responsibility. Some listings also reference specific standards such as "Precor Commercial Fitness Machine" or "Commercial Gym Equipment" standards. While these references may indicate the level of quality expected, buyers must verify that the specific unit they are purchasing meets the exact standard cited. The combination of CE, RoHS, and ISO certifications suggests a rigorous quality control process at the manufacturing stage.
It is crucial for buyers to request valid certification documents directly from the supplier before finalizing an order. The absence of these certifications in the product documentation should be treated as a red flag, potentially indicating non-compliance with international safety regulations. Additionally, the "Commercial Use" application attribute confirms that the equipment is designed for high-frequency usage, distinguishing it from home-gym alternatives that may lack the necessary durability and safety certifications for public facilities.
Cost Drivers and Pricing Dynamics
Understanding the cost structure of commercial reverse hyper machines is essential for budgeting and negotiation. The observed price range in the market spans from 100 to 1380 USD. This wide variance often reflects differences in material quality, brand positioning, and the level of customization included in the unit. Lower-priced items in this range may correspond to basic models or smaller order quantities, while higher-priced units likely incorporate advanced engineering, premium finishes, or complex customization features.
The Minimum Order Quantity (MOQ) is another significant factor influencing the total cost of procurement. Market data shows an MOQ range of 1 to 50 units, with a specific observed value of 2 units for certain configurations. For a single gym facility, an MOQ of 2 may be manageable, but for large chains or equipment distributors, negotiating a lower MOQ or a tiered pricing structure is advisable. The selling unit is typically listed as a single item, which simplifies the ordering process but requires careful aggregation of costs for larger projects.
Customization is a major cost driver. Attributes such as "Customized" and "Customization: Available" indicate that buyers can request specific colors, branding, or dimensional adjustments. While this adds value, it often increases the unit price and may extend the lead time. The packaging method, whether a standard wooden box or a plywood box as per customer request, also impacts shipping costs. Buyers should factor in the weight of the product, with observed net weights reaching 180kg, as this will significantly affect freight charges.
